Fulfillment Through Forgiveness

Jesus' forgiveness is not a loophole to bypass the law but a fulfillment of it through His sacrifice. The law demands a penalty for sin, which Jesus paid on the cross. This profound truth assures us that our sins are not excused but paid for, allowing us to live in the freedom of His grace and righteousness. Understanding this should lead us to live lives that reflect His love and righteousness, not out of obligation, but out of gratitude for the price He paid for us.

Colossians 2:13-14 (KJV): "And you, being dead in your sins and the uncircumcision of your flesh, hath he quickened together with him, having forgiven you all trespasses; Blotting out the handwriting of ordinances that was against us, which was contrary to us, and took it out of the way, nailing it to his cross;"

Reflection: How does knowing that Jesus fulfilled the law through His sacrifice change the way you view your own sins and the forgiveness you have received?
